I just want to make sure of something before I place my order at Super T. I've been using my "Tenergy RCR123A LifePO4 750mah batteries" in my Precise 18650 for nearly 18+ months for 6V vaping. Add to the fact that I was also using the same exact batteries in my SB from AltSmoke before I bought my Precise.

Originally I bought 4 Tenergy batteries and they are just now starting to not hold charge, so it's time to replace them. I'd have to say, 2+ years on 4 total batteries is great. They have been truly great batteries to use for 6V vaping. The only negative in my book about the setup, is the charger. I'm not a fan of it and in fact, the right terminal is not acting like it's getting a solid connection as well.

So I started looking into buying a new Tenergy Kit online, but thought I'd like to give my business to Super T considering I've been happy with them for a long time. I went to the website and saw the lineup of batteries they have. If I'm going the 6V route which is the only route I love, I'd have to get the "AW LifePO4 500mah 3.2V Batteries", which is what SuperT sells.

My questions are regarding the chargers available. I was looking at pairing the batteries with the "XTAR MP2 16340/18350/LifePO 3.0/3.2/3.7 Charger". I just want to make sure the battery/charger is compatible before making my purchase.

As I've said, I've used the Tenergy batteries which have been great (exception to the charger), but I want to give my business to SuperT. Otherwise, I would just order another Tenergy Kit and wouldn't be making this thread. Remember the saying, "Why fix what's not broken?".

Are AW batteries just as good, if not better than Tenergy batteries, when it comes to the Precise 18650, for 6V vaping?​

The XTAR MP2 would work great with the LIfepo4 3.0/3.2 batteries. The XTARS have been very reliable since we starting carrying them. :)
